Step 0: Reproduce the Verified Bug

Before writing any fix, reproduce the bug in spec §8.2 to confirm the baseline:

cd /private/tmp/241/spec-kitty
uv sync

Then run the current mission current command directly against the source tree:

uv run spec-kitty mission current --mission 077-mission-terminology-cleanup --feature 047-namespace-aware-artifact-body-sync

Observe that this command does not raise a conflict error. It silently resolves to the second value (typer's last-alias-wins). This is the verified bug. Once your fix lands, this exact command must exit non-zero with the conflict error from contracts/selector_resolver.md §"Conflict Error Format".

Step 1: Write the Failing Tests First

Create tests/specify_cli/cli/commands/test_selector_resolution.py with the 18 test cases enumerated in contracts/selector_resolver.md §"Required Test Coverage". All tests should fail at this point (the helper does not exist yet).

uv run pytest tests/specify_cli/cli/commands/test_selector_resolution.py -x

You should see 18 failures, all of the form 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'specify_cli.cli.selector_resolution'.

Step 3: Wire One Command End-to-End

Pick mission current (because it has the smallest blast radius and is the verified-bug site). Modify src/specify_cli/cli/commands/mission.py lines 172-194:

Before (current buggy state):

@app.command("current")
def current_cmd(
    feature: str | None = typer.Option(
        None,
        "--mission",
        "--feature",
        "-f",
        help="Mission slug",
    ),
) -> None:
    ...

After:

from typing import Annotated

import typer
from specify_cli.cli.selector_resolution import resolve_selector

@app.command("current")
def current_cmd(
    mission: Annotated[str | None, typer.Option(
        "--mission",
        "-f",
        help="Mission slug",
    )] = None,
    feature: Annotated[str | None, typer.Option(
        "--feature",
        hidden=True,
        help="(deprecated) Use --mission",
    )] = None,
) -> None:
    """Show the active mission type for a mission."""
    resolved = resolve_selector(
        canonical_value=mission,
        canonical_flag="--mission",
        alias_value=feature,
        alias_flag="--feature",
        suppress_env_var="SPEC_KITTY_SUPPRESS_FEATURE_DEPRECATION",
        command_hint="--mission <slug>",
    )
    mission_slug = resolved.canonical_value
    # ... rest of function unchanged ...

Important: do not keep the old feature parameter name on the canonical flag. Use mission for the canonical parameter and feature for the hidden alias parameter. They must be two separate parameters; that's the entire point of the fix.

Now run:

uv run pytest tests/specify_cli/cli/commands/test_selector_resolution.py -x

The integration tests for mission current should now pass. Run the manual repro from Step 0:

uv run spec-kitty mission current --mission 077-mission-terminology-cleanup --feature 047-namespace-aware-artifact-body-sync

You should now see a non-zero exit and the conflict error message. The verified bug is fixed.

Step 13: Manual End-to-End Smoke Test

Run each of the following and verify the behavior matches the contract:

# Canonical works
uv run spec-kitty mission current --mission 077-mission-terminology-cleanup
# expected: succeeds, no warning

# Hidden alias works with warning
uv run spec-kitty mission current --feature 077-mission-terminology-cleanup
# expected: succeeds, one yellow "Warning: --feature is deprecated; use --mission..." on stderr

# Same value with both flags works with warning
uv run spec-kitty mission current --mission 077-mission-terminology-cleanup --feature 077-mission-terminology-cleanup
# expected: succeeds, one warning

# Conflict fails deterministically
uv run spec-kitty mission current --mission 077-mission-terminology-cleanup --feature 047-namespace-aware-artifact-body-sync
# expected: non-zero exit, conflict error message naming both flags and both values

# Suppression env var works
SPEC_KITTY_SUPPRESS_FEATURE_DEPRECATION=1 uv run spec-kitty mission current --feature 077-mission-terminology-cleanup
# expected: succeeds, NO warning

# --feature is hidden in help
uv run spec-kitty mission current --help | grep -- "--feature"
# expected: empty (no match) — --feature must not appear in help

# Inverse direction: canonical works
uv run spec-kitty agent mission create new-quickstart-test --mission-type software-dev --json
# expected: succeeds, no warning, creates a new mission directory

# Inverse direction: hidden alias with warning
uv run spec-kitty agent mission create another-quickstart-test --mission software-dev --json
# expected: succeeds, one yellow "Warning: --mission is deprecated; use --mission-type..." on stderr

# Clean up the test missions
rm -rf kitty-specs/*new-quickstart-test*
rm -rf kitty-specs/*another-quickstart-test*
